The Legal Framework for Protection: A Sexual Abuse Attorney's Perspective

In Chicago, the legal framework for protecting individuals from sexual abuse is robust and multifaceted. Sexual abuse attorneys play a pivotal role in this system by ensuring that victims’ rights are upheld and perpetrators face justice. The Illinois Criminal Code provides stringent laws against various forms of sexual misconduct, offering a range of charges that cater to different degrees of offense. These laws empower Chicago’s law enforcement agencies to investigate and prosecute cases effectively.
Sexual abuse attorneys in Chicago work closely with law enforcement to gather evidence, interview witnesses, and build strong cases. They advocate for victims, guiding them through the legal process while ensuring their safety and privacy. With the help of dedicated prosecutors, these attorneys strive to secure just outcomes, which can include criminal charges, restraining orders, and compensation for victims. Their expertise contributes significantly to Chicago’s overall efforts in preventing and addressing sexual abuse.

Supporting Survivors: Role of Police and Legal Professionals

In the fight against sexual abuse, Chicago law enforcement plays a pivotal role in supporting survivors and ensuring justice. When someone experiences sexual assault, police officers are often the first responders, providing immediate assistance and collecting crucial evidence to aid in investigations. Their sensitivity and expertise during these interactions can significantly impact the survivor’s healing process.
Legal professionals, particularly sexual abuse attorneys in Chicago, collaborate closely with law enforcement to navigate complex legal procedures. These attorneys offer specialized knowledge and guidance, helping survivors understand their rights and options. They work tirelessly to ensure that perpetrators face justice, while also advocating for the emotional and psychological well-being of victims throughout the legal process. This collaborative effort between police and legal professionals is essential in holding accountable those who commit sexual abuse and fostering a safer Chicago community.
